Tomato Cage Ghosts with Glowing Effects

No need to be afraid of these tomato cage ghosts. To create them, put a skull prop on top of an upside-down tomato cage, add a flameless candle, and cover with a sheer bedsheet. This simple yet effective decoration can be arranged in groups on your lawn or porch to create a ghostly gathering.

    Key benefits of tomato cage ghosts:

  • Repurpose garden supplies you might already have, making them extremely budget-friendly.
  • Create a gentle glow with battery-operated flameless candles that illuminate the fabric from within.
  • Arrange them in groups to create a ghostly procession or gathering.

Skeleton Hand Wreath for Your Front Door

A skeleton hand wreath is a macabre yet sophisticated decoration for your front door, setting the tone for visitors. To create this, apply a few even layers of silver spray paint to nine plastic skeleton hands. Then, add a liberal amount of hot glue to the back of the hands to affix them around a small chalkboard circle. Write a spooky phrase in the center with chalk, and hang the wreath with string.

  • A skeleton hand wreath creates a macabre yet sophisticated decoration for your front door.
  • Plastic skeleton hands can be purchased inexpensively at dollar stores or Halloween shops.
  • Silver spray paint gives the hands a unified, metallic look.
  • Arranging the hands in a circular pattern creates a sunburst effect.
  • Adding a chalkboard center allows you to change your spooky message.

Eerie Bat Colonies for Your Bushes

Create an image of bats hanging from bushes

Learn More

This fun bat decoration will animate your bushes with colonies of airborne creatures. Enlarge and trace a printable bat pattern onto black foam-core board, then cut out the shapes. Poke two holes into each bat for black cable ties to hold them onto dowel rods. Stake the skewers into the ground or sand-filled buckets, placing the largest bats higher on the sticks and smaller ones toward the bottom.

    Key Benefits:

  • Bat colonies transform ordinary bushes and trees into eerie Halloween habitats.
  • Black foam core board is ideal for creating bat silhouettes.
  • Creating bats in various sizes adds visual interest and depth.

Smoking Cauldron Effect

The smoking cauldron is a classic witch-themed decoration that creates a magical focal point for any Halloween display. This effect is achieved by using a mist maker or fog machine inside a cauldron, often accompanied by colored lights and decorative elements like skulls or potion bottles.

  • A smoking cauldron creates a magical focal point, combining visual and atmospheric effects.
  • The effect is created using an inexpensive mist maker or fog machine with water and colored lights.
  • Adding dry ice to water creates a dramatic, billowing fog effect.

Toxic Spill Puddle Effect

Create a toxic spill puddle effect using hardened white glue to mimic a realistic liquid appearance. This decoration can be placed on walkways, porches, or steps to add an interactive element to your Halloween display.

Key Features:

  • A toxic spill puddle creates an unexpected and eye-catching decoration.
  • The translucent nature of dried white glue creates a realistic liquid appearance.
  • Adding food coloring to the glue can create vibrant “chemical spills” in unnatural colors.
  • Positioning the spill near empty bottles labeled with skull and crossbones or “poison” enhances the effect.

Garage Door Halloween Transformations

Transform your garage door into a spooky spectacle this Halloween with simple DIY decorations. If your garage door is outfitted with windows, you have a perfect canvas for creating a haunting display.

Using a combination of tissue paper and card stock, you can craft a scary scene that comes alive at night. Cut bright-colored tissue paper to fit your windows and set aside. Then, cut outlines of hands and feet from black card stock, and attach the hands to the bright tissue paper.
